Underpinning Repair in Fort Collins, CO
Underpinning repair services address foundational issues by stabilizing and strengthening the support system beneath a property. This process is often necessary when a structure experiences uneven settling, cracks in walls or floors, or signs of shifting due to soil movement or aging. Projects typically include lifting and leveling a building, reinforcing existing foundations, or replacing damaged footing sections. Homeowners considering underpinning usually want to understand the scope of the repair, the methods used to stabilize the foundation, and how the work may impact their property during and after the process.
Before requesting underpinning services, property owners should evaluate the extent of foundation movement and seek professional assessments to determine the appropriate solution. It’s important to inquire about the types of underpinning techniques suitable for the specific soil and structural conditions, as well as any potential impact on landscaping or nearby structures. Clear understanding of the repair process, expected outcomes, and any necessary preparations can help homeowners make informed decisions about restoring stability and safety to their property.

Common Underpinning Repair Jobs
Foundation underpinning - stabilizes and reinforces settling or shifting foundations.
Pier and beam repair - restores support for homes built on piers or beams that have shifted or settled.
Settlement correction - addresses uneven or sinking floors caused by soil movement.
Structural stabilization - prevents further movement and maintains the integrity of the building.
Crack repair for foundations - seals and reinforces c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Soil stabilization - improves soil conditions to support a stable and durable foundation.
Underpinning Repair Questions
What is underpinning repair? Underpinning repair involves strengthening or stabilizing the foundation of a property to address settlement or shifting issues.
When is underpinning necessary? Underpinning is needed when signs like cracks, uneven floors, or sinking are observed in a building’s foundation.
What types of projects require underpinning? Projects such as home extensions, foundation repairs, or addressing structural concerns often require underpinning services.
How does underpinning improve property stability? It reinforces the foundation, preventing further movement and helping maintain the structural integrity of the building.
